Java Programming Examples on Data-Structures

This section covers Java Programming Examples on Datastructure. Every example program includes the description of the program, Java code as well as output of the program. Here is the listing of Java programming examples:


1. Java Programming examples on “Hashing”
Java Program to Implement Hash Tables
Java Program to Implement Hash Tables chaining with Singly Linked Lists
Java Program to Implement Hash Tables Chaining with Binary Trees
Java Program to Implement Hash Tables Chaining with Doubly Linked Lists
Java Program to Implement Hash Tables Chaining with List Heads
Java Program to Implement Hash Tables with Linear Probing
Java Program to Implement Hash Tables with Quadratic Probing
Java Program to Implement Hash Tables with Double Hashing
Java Program to Implement Hash Trie
Java Program to Implement Hash List
Java Program to Implement Hash Tree
Java Program to Implement prefix Hash Tree
Java Program to Implement Rolling Hash
Java Program to Implement Min Hash
Java Program to Implement Distributed Hash table
2. Java Programming examples on “Heaps”
Java Program to Implement Heap
Java Program to Implement Binary Heap
Java Program to Implement Weak Heap
Java Program to Implement Binomial Tree
Java Program to Implement Binomial Heap
Java Program to Implement Fibonacci Heap
Java Program to Implement LeftList Heap
Java Program to Implement Skew Heap
Java Program to Implement Ternary Heap
Java Program to Implement D-ary-Heap
Java Program to Implement Meldable Heap
Java Program to Implement Pairing Heap
Java Program to Implement Min Heap
Java Program to Implement Max Heap
3. Java Programming examples on “Array, Vector, Stack, Queue and Linked List”
Java Program to Implement Suffix Array
Java Program to Implement Sorted Array
Java Program to Implement Sparse Array
Java Program to Implement Sparse Matrix
Java Program to Implement Variable length array
Java Program to Implement vector
Java Program to Implement Bit Array
Java Program to Implement Control Table
Java Program to Implement Adjacency List
Java Program to Implement Adjacency Matrix
Java Program to Implement Graph Structured Stack
Java Program to Implement Disjoint Set Data Structure
Java Program to Implement Unrolled Linked List
Java Program to Implement VList
Java Program to Implement Xor Linked List
Java Program to Implement Difference List
Java Program to Implement Skip List
Java Program to Implement Stack
Java Program to Implement Queue
Java Program to Implement Dequeue
Java Program to Implement Pagoda
Java Program to Implement Direct Addressing Tables
Java Program to Implement Stack Using Two Queues
Java Program to Implement Queue Using Two Stacks
Java Program to Solve Tower of Hanoi Problem using Stacks
Java Program to Convert a Decimal Number to Binary Number using Stacks
Java Program to Check for balanced parenthesis by using Stacks
Java Program to Evaluate an Expression using Stacks
Java Program to Implement Singly Linked List
Java Program to Implement Doubly Linked List
Java Program to Implement Circular Singly Linked List
Java Program to Implement Circular Doubly Linked List
Java Program to Implement Queue using Linked List
Java Program to Implement Stack using Linked List
Java Program to Implement Sorted Singly Linked List
Java Program to Implement Sorted Doubly Linked List
Java Program to Implement Sorted Circularly Singly Linked List
Java Program to Implement Sorted Circular Doubly Linked List
Java Program to add two large numbers using Linked List
Java Program to subtract two large numbers using Linked Lists
Java Program to Implement Triply Linked List
Java Program to Implement Self organizing List
Java Program to implement Dynamic Array
Java Program to implement Associate Array
Java Program to Implement Sorted List
Java Program to Implement Sorted Vector
Java Program to implement Sparse Vector
Java Program to implement Array Deque
4. Java Programming examples on “Others”
Java Program to Implement Segment Tree
Java Program to Implement Bloom Filter
Java Program to Implement CountMinSketch
Java Program to implement Bi Directional Map
Java Program to implement Circular Buffer
Java Program to implement Bit Set
Java Program to implement Bit Matrix
Java Program to implement Priority Queue
Java Program to Implement Patricia Trie
Java program to Implement Tree Set

Comments

  1. Great blog!! You have the best links on java. Thanks for sharing.

    Cheers,
    http://www.flowerbrackets.com/best-way-to-check-if-it-is-a-sparse-matrix-java-program/

    ReplyDelete

Post a Comment

Popular posts from this blog

Operating System | Best Definition of Opetating System

Umbrella activities in Software Engineering